History of Typhus

Typhus has shaped the outcomes of wars, toppled armies, and contributed to the collapse of entire campaigns across centuries of history, earning it the nickname 'the soldier's disease' and 'war fever.' Long confused with typhoid fever and other febrile illnesses, it was not clearly distinguished as a separate disease until the 19th century. The unraveling of typhus's origins and transmission is a story closely tied to the development of modern epidemiology and the science of vector-borne disease.

Historical Narrative

The earliest accounts that may describe typhus date to the 1489 siege of Granada during the wars of the Spanish Reconquista, where a mysterious fever decimated the forces of Ferdinand and Isabella, reportedly killing far more soldiers than combat itself. A similar epidemic appeared among French and Spanish armies at the siege of Naples in 1528. These early outbreaks established a pattern that would repeat across subsequent centuries: typhus thrived wherever large numbers of people were crowded together under conditions of poverty, poor sanitation, and stress — the conditions of siege warfare above all.

For much of its history, typhus was grouped with numerous other febrile conditions under catch-all terms. The ancient and medieval understanding of such fevers leaned on humoral theory, attributing them to corrupt air — 'miasma' — arising from decaying matter, swamps, or the bodies of the sick and dead. This miasmatic framework, while incorrect in its mechanism, had the practical effect of encouraging some degree of quarantine and the clearing of refuse, which occasionally reduced transmission even if for the wrong reasons.

The 18th century Irish physician John Pringle studied the fevers that swept through armies and prisons and made important early contributions to distinguishing different types of fever, laying groundwork that later epidemiologists would build upon. His work on military medicine, including his 1752 'Observations on the Diseases of the Army,' helped establish that the conditions of camp life were closely related to the spread of illness — though he still worked within a miasmatic framework.

Typhus played devastating roles in some of the most consequential military campaigns of the modern era. Napoleon's Grand Army, which invaded Russia in 1812, was already being ravaged by typhus before the famous retreat from Moscow, and historians have argued that the disease may have done as much damage to French fighting capacity as Russian forces or the brutal winter. During the Thirty Years' War, the First World War, and particularly in the Nazi concentration camps of the Second World War, typhus outbreaks caused deaths on a massive scale.

A critical turning point in understanding typhus came through the work of Charles Nicolle, director of the Pasteur Institute in Tunis, who demonstrated in 1909 that the body louse was the vector transmitting the disease. This discovery, for which Nicolle received the Nobel Prize in Physiology or Medicine in 1928, fundamentally changed the understanding of how typhus spread and pointed directly toward louse control as a means of interrupting transmission in institutional and military settings.

Howard Taylor Ricketts, an American pathologist, made parallel contributions to identifying the organisms responsible for typhus-like diseases before his own death from typhus in Mexico in 1910. The genus Rickettsia, the group of bacteria responsible for typhus and related diseases, was named in his honor. Henrique da Rocha Lima subsequently identified Rickettsia prowazekii, the specific causative agent of epidemic typhus, in 1916, completing a chain of discovery that had begun with Nicolle's work on vectors.

The long history of typhus is fundamentally a history of crowding, poverty, and war — conditions that created the ecological niche in which the disease could flourish. Its story helped forge modern epidemiology and remains a defining chapter in the history of vector-borne illness.
